For the Stanford Superstars it was sheer joy, just rewards for their six weeks of preparation for the one-off cash bonanza. For England it was a missed opportunity to boost their bank balances to the tune of around 619,000 pounds, and coming up woefully short will torment them in moments of quiet reflection.

When Prince Kumar Shri Ranjitsinhji stepped onto the Old Trafford playing field on July 16th 1896 for the Second Ashes Test of the summer, history was made. Ranjitsinhji, or as nicknamed by his team-mates, ‘Smith’, became the first player of Asian descent to represent England at international cricket.
